Nanotechnology engineering is an emerging subject that focuses on manipulating and controlling matter at the nanometer scale, usually between 1 and a hundred nanometers. This space of engineering harnesses the distinctive properties of materials when they are decreased to such small dimensions, which can result in groundbreaking developments across a quantity of industries, together with electronics, drugs, energy, and supplies science. With the fast improvement of technology and the growing need for innovative options, careers in nanotechnology engineering have gotten increasingly wanted.

Professionals in this subject typically find themselves working in research laboratories, company settings, or educational establishments. They could additionally be involved within the development of latest supplies, devices, or processes, using their expertise to reinforce performance and efficiency. The interdisciplinary nature of nanotechnology signifies that engineers typically collaborate with physicists, chemists, biologists, and laptop scientists to address complex challenges and create innovative products.


A typical day for a nanotechnology engineer would possibly involve designing and conducting experiments, analyzing data, and growing theoretical models to predict how supplies behave on the nanoscale. These duties require a strong foundation in core scientific principles, in addition to proficiency in specialized tools and technologies. Engineers could use subtle tools, corresponding to scanning electron microscopes or atomic drive microscopes, to visualise and manipulate materials on the nanoscale.


Educational pathways into nanotechnology engineering usually embody degrees in supplies science, chemical engineering, physics, or electrical engineering. Science News. Many universities now supply specialized packages that focus on nanotechnology and its purposes. Advanced levels, similar to a master's or doctoral degree, can present a aggressive edge in this growing subject, opening doors to research positions, management roles, and opportunities in academia

As the sector of nanotechnology continues to increase, so too do the career opportunities available to graduates. Nanotechnology engineers may be employed in diverse sectors, including healthcare, the place they could develop focused drug delivery techniques or advanced diagnostic tools. In the energy sector, engineers work on the development of more efficient photo voltaic cells, batteries, and gasoline cells, contributing to the pursuit of sustainable energy options.


The electronics trade is another distinguished area for nanotechnology engineers. They could contribute to the design of smaller, sooner, and more environment friendly semiconductors and digital elements. As shopper demand for superior technology increases, the role of nanotechnology in producing high-performance gadgets turns into much more crucial. This leads to innovative developments in areas like flexible electronics, wearable technology, and improved telecommunication methods.


Additionally, the environmental sector presents a wealth of opportunities for nanotechnology engineers. They may engage in research aimed at growing nanomaterials that can help with water purification, air filtration, or pollution management. The potential for nanotechnology to deal with world challenges, corresponding to climate change and useful resource depletion, positions this area as a pivotal participant in the quest for options.

Soft abilities additionally play an important function in the careers of these in nanotechnology engineering. Effective communication is essential, given the interdisciplinary nature of the work. Engineers need to have the power to convey complicated ideas clearly to colleagues from varied backgrounds, as nicely as to current their findings to stakeholders outside their field. Teamwork and collaboration are vital, as many tasks require contributions from individuals with diverse experience.


Networking is necessary for career development in this area. Professional organizations, conferences, and workshops present valuable opportunities for nanotechnology engineers to attach with business leaders and friends. Such interactions can result in collaborations, mentorships, and job opportunities. Staying informed about trade tendencies and advancements is also crucial for ongoing professional development.


Job prospects in nanotechnology engineering seem strong, due to the increasing inflow of funding and research initiatives on this area. Government agencies, non-public firms, and tutorial establishments are investing closely in nanotechnology research. As these investments result in new discoveries and applications, the demand for expert professionals is predicted to develop correspondingly.
